How they compare
Honduras currently reports 27.84 against 22.19 in South Africa, a difference of 5.65.
That makes Honduras's figure about 1.3 times South Africa's.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 12 shared years of data; in 1995 it was South Africa ahead.
Honduras ranks 23rd and South Africa ranks 24th of 63 countries.
Across the 3 decades both report, Honduras averaged higher in 2 and South Africa in 1.
